What companies run services between Belfast, Northern Ireland and Brigg, England?

There is no direct connection from Belfast to Brigg. However, you can take the line 600 bus to George Best Belfast City Airport, walk to George Best Belfast City Airport (BHD) airport, fly to Manchester Airport (MAN), walk to Manchester Airport, take the train to Manchester Piccadilly, take the train to Barnetby, walk to Demand Responsive Area, then take the bus to Demand Responsive Area.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Victoria Square Victoria Street to Demand Responsive Area via Stena Line terminus, Belfast, Liverpool, Woodside Interchange, Birkenhead Bus Station, Hood street, Liverpool Lime Street, Barnetby, and Demand Responsive Area in around 14h 10m.
